Problems solved by technology

[0017] From the above handover process, it can be seen that during the handover process, the UE must first interrupt the data channel connection with the relay in the source base station, and then connect to the relay in the target base station after switching the control channel to the target base station. The relay of the source base station buffers the data sent to the UE by the source base station. Therefore, after switching to the target base station, the relay of the target base station needs to re-download this part of the data and forward it to the UE. In this way, the overhead of relay processing resources is increased. In addition, since the UE also needs to perform relay handover while performing handover, the handover delay is relatively large and the handover efficiency is low.

Abstract

The invention discloses a switching system, a method, a device and related equipment, and aims to reduce spending of relay processing resources, to reduce switching delay, and to improve switching efficiency. The switching system comprises a relay and at least two host base stations of the relay, wherein the host base stations are used for selecting a target base station to be switched for an user equipment when the user equipment needs to be switched and sending a first switching indication message to the relay managing the user terminal; the relay is used for determining whether the target base station is the own host base station or not according to the base station identification information carried in the received first switching indication message, sending a second switching indication message to the user terminal, indicating the user terminal to keep connecting with a data channel of the relay according to the keep-connecting identification information carried by the second switching indication message, and switching a control channel to the target base station according to the base station identification information.

technical field [0001] The present invention relates to the field of mobile communication, in particular to a switching system, method, device and related equipment. Background technique [0002] A relay (RS, RelayStation) is an intermediate node added between a base station and a user terminal (UE, UserEquipment). The relay processes the transmission signal sent by the base station, and then forwards it to the UE. According to the implementation strategy, relays can be divided into Type I (TypeI) relays and Type II (TypeII) relays. [0003] In the existing Type II relay system, one relay corresponds to one base station, or multiple relays correspond to one base station. The base station corresponding to the relay can be called the host base station of the relay. In the prior art, a relay can only correspond to A host base station.
